Now that the bare PCB is complete the subsequent stage is to put and solder the entire electronic components. Robotic gear called a decide on-and-area machine employs a vacuum process to choose up the parts and precisely put them on the PCB. Solder paste (a sticky combination of solder and flux) is used to temporarily keep the parts set up.
